Understanding Car Keys: Types and Technology
Before diving into the look for replacement keys, it's important to understand the different types of car keys and the innovation behind them. Modern lorries use a number of kinds of keys, and determining your key type can streamline the replacement process.
Types of Car Keys
Conventional Car Keys
These are basic metal keys that merely turn the ignition. They are simple to duplicate at any locksmith professional or hardware shop.
Transponder Keys
These keys have a chip embedded within them, which interacts with the vehicle's ignition system. If the key is not acknowledged, the car will not begin. Replacement keys for transponder designs typically require shows, which can just be done by a professional or specialized locksmith.
Remote Key Fobs
Remote key fobs typically come with physical keys as well. They permit drivers to open doors from another location and in some cases begin the engine. Replacement key fobs typically need to be set to the particular vehicle.
Smart Keys
These sophisticated systems allow for keyless entry and ignition. In the event you require a replacement key, the following options can help you find the nearby and most efficient company:
1. Regional Automotive Locksmiths
Automotive locksmith professionals focus on key replacement and can replicate most types of keys. They are typically more budget friendly than dealers and offer quicker service.
2. Car Dealerships
While often more pricey, car dealerships supply replacement keys specific to your vehicle's make and design. They likewise offer programming services for transponder and wise keys.
3. Hardware Stores
Numerous hardware stores can replicate standard keys, but their ability to handle more advanced keys like transponders and fob remotes is restricted.
4. Mobile Locksmiths
Mobile locksmiths can come to your place, making it hassle-free, particularly in the case of a lockout. They often bring the needed equipment to produce and program Replacement Key near me keys.
5. Key Replacement Services
There are companies devoted to key replacement that can help you find the right key and guarantee it is programmed correctly. They may likewise use a service warranty or warranty on their services.

How much does it cost to replace a car key?
Expenses can vary substantially depending on the type of key. Traditional keys might cost around ₤ 5, while transponder keys can vary from ₤ 100 to ₤ 500, especially if programs is needed.
2. Can I get a car key made without the original?
Yes, however it might be more complicated. A locksmith or dealer might be able to develop a key based on the VIN or other vehicle data.
3. How long does it take to get a replacement key?
Timing depends on the key type and the company chosen. Traditional keys can often be duplicated within minutes, while transponder and clever keys might take several hours.
4. Can I set my own transponder key?
While some devices permit for DIY programming, it is typically suggested to have an expert deal with shows to make sure compatibility with your vehicle.
5. What if my car key is lost or taken?
If your car key is lost or stolen, it's wise to change the locks or the ignition system to prevent unauthorized access, specifically if your vehicle is high-end or holds substantial personal worth.
